Determination of the deformation potential of shallow donors in silicon
Authors:AE Belyaev  RM Vinetsky  OP Gorodnichii
Institution:The Institute of Semiconductors, Acad. Sci. Ukr. SSR, Kiev, USSR
Abstract:The stress dependence of the energy of the ground state of group V impurities (P, Sb) in silicon was investigated by measurement of the Hall effect in a wide range of pressures. A conclusion was reached that the deformation potential of the lowest impurity state of shallow donors (Ξ1u) in silicon differs from the deformation potential of the conduction band (Ξu), the value of this difference being dependent on the type of the impurity. According to our data, the most probable values for (Ξu  Ξ1u) are 0.12 eV for phosphorous-doped silicon and 0.06 eV for antimony-doped silicon.
